5. Ultimate Warrior's Journey

WWE was beginning to enter its angry teenage years around this time, and like all teenagers in the 90s, the company duly flirted with an awkward goth phase. The result was scenes like this one, in which squeaky clean virtue paragon Ultimate Warrior (who can be seen emerging from a white coffin, illuminated by an overhead light) is confronted with his demons as he aims to learn more about Undertaker's "darkness" from Jake Roberts (in whom he can obviously trust).

It also marked a brief period during which WWE was experimenting with the use of eerie, incidental music during its out-of-ring segments, which certainly made for some pretty cringe-worthy viewing - although, in fairness, it has to be better than the sound of inebriated fans shouting obscenities over the titantron.
